## Bounceworks — plugin author setup

The Bounceworks processor parses delivery-status notifications and emits normalized bounce events to plugins. Your plugin registers a handler, receives events, and returns a disposition (retry, suppress, ignore). For local testing, run the sandbox harness against the internal Relayette event service, which replays sample bounces. The harness authenticates with a sandbox credential, shown below.

service key, fahaf-fahif: zpat4_c7SL

Hi — welcome to Veldra on-call.

Catalog prices are cached in the Ostrel layer. Invalidation is event-driven; if a merchant reports stale prices, the usual culprit is a stuck invalidation consumer. Restart it, then verify the lag counter drops. Full steps, including cache-flush commands, are documented on the internal page below.

runbook for tagug-hafog: https://jira.lumiclabs.internal/projects/pages/pages/9773c0d8

### Step 4: Configure the Order-Cutoff Rule

The Crumbline platform enforces a hard cutoff for next-day bakery orders at 18:00 shop-local time. Your plugin must read this value from the shop config rather than hardcoding it, since some locations extend cutoffs seasonally. After building, sign your plugin bundle so the marketplace accepts it, using the key below.

deploy key for kahag-kagaf: bky9_uLYdkfG6Z

## v3.8.1 — Key Rotation

Rotated the signing key for the fan-out backpressure release of Hushwire. Old key revoked after the v3.8.0 artifacts were re-verified. Consumers must update their trust bundle before pulling v3.8.1; throttle-config payloads signed with the old key will fail validation. New key for reviewer verification:

signing key of tafop-fawig = bky4_Mmvt

== Sample Shipments to Vantrell Diagnostics ==

All biological sample shipments from the Korsby facility travel to Vantrell Diagnostics via our contracted courier twice weekly, Tuesdays and Fridays. Samples are packed in tamper-evident cases and logged in the transfer register before departure. The receiving site must verify seal integrity and counter-sign the manifest on arrival. For every delivery, follow the hand-over instruction stated below without deviation.

drop instructions, hahip-badug: the quenox ralath courier leaves the kaseth fraiel rusiel tameth belys istdor ralion giliel ledger at gate 7830 under passcode 165413